As the healthcare landscape continues to evolve, so too does the need for efficient, effective, and patient-centric systems. Hospital Information Systems (HIS) have become an indispensable tool in modern healthcare, offering transformative potential in optimizing patient care.
HIS integrates various hospital systems and processes into a unified whole, enabling seamless data flow, enhancing communication, and minimizing errors. This comprehensive approach ensures that every patient interaction, from admission to discharge, is accurately captured and easily accessible. Consequently, it aids in faster decision-making, personalized patient care, and improved patient outcomes.
With HIS, healthcare professionals can access real-time patient data, reducing the time spent on administrative tasks and allowing more time for patient care. Moreover, the risk of errors due to manual record-keeping is significantly reduced, promoting patient safety and trust.
HIS fosters better collaboration among healthcare teams. It ensures that all relevant patient information is available to all involved parties, promoting coordinated care. Moreover, it allows for effective communication with patients, ensuring they are well-informed and actively involved in their care process.
As technology advances, HIS continues to evolve, introducing innovative features such as predictive analytics, telemedicine, and artificial intelligence. These advancements not only improve the delivery of care but also pave the way for a more proactive and preventive healthcare approach.
Undoubtedly, Hospital Information Systems have had a transformative impact on modern healthcare. By streamlining processes, enhancing communication, and fostering innovation, HIS plays a pivotal role in optimizing patient care. As we continue to navigate the complexities of healthcare, the importance of HIS in delivering high-quality, patient-centered care cannot be overstated.
